CVE-2026-79752 1 Cakephp 1 Cakephp 2026-09-17 N/A
CakePHP is a rapid development framework for PHP. Prior to 4.5.12, 4.6.5, 5.1.9, 5.2.14, and 5.3.7, FunctionsBuilder::cast, FunctionsBuilder::extract, FunctionsBuilder::datePart, and FunctionsBuilder::dateAdd in src/Database/FunctionsBuilder.php accept user-controlled dataType, part, or unit values and incorporate them into generated SQL as unescaped structural fragments. An application that passes untrusted input to these parameters can permit SQL injection with confidentiality, integrity, and availability impact according to the database connection's privileges. This issue is fixed in versions 4.5.12, 4.6.5, 5.1.9, 5.2.14, and 5.3.7.

CVE-2026-54752 2026-09-17 9.6 Critical
NetBox Device Type Library is a collection of community-sourced device type definitions for import into NetBox. The validation test harness can deserialize pull-request-controlled tracked pickle cache files through pickle.load in the read_pickle_data function in tests/pickle_operations.py. An unauthenticated contributor can change USE_LOCAL_KNOWN_SLUGS in tests/test_configuration.py and supply a crafted tests/known-modules.pickle or tests/known-racks.pickle file that tests/definitions_test.py loads when pytest runs. Deserialization invokes attacker-controlled object reduction behavior, allowing arbitrary code execution in the GitHub Actions runner or in a maintainer process that runs the tests, with the confidentiality, integrity, and availability of reachable resources at risk. This vulnerability is fixed with commit 1c6f7e2b93589b965318c6e67ac3504831f0e71e.

CVE-2026-76685 1 Hewlett Packard Enterprise (hpe) 1 Edgeconnect Sd-wan Gateways 2026-09-17 8.1 High
A vulnerability exists in the proxy packet processing logic of the affected component where it improperly processes malformed or truncated input. An unauthenticated remote attacker could exploit this vulnerability by providing specially crafted input that triggers an integer overflow. Successful exploitation could result in a buffer overflow, potentially leading to remote code execution or denial-of-service.
